Hmm. Not finding any posts about Alan Todyk's appearance at the LA Comic Book & Sci-Fi Convension on Sunday. So here I am, stepping into the breach for you, the good people of FFF.net.

Since he was there promoting I, Robot, he didn't talk extensively about Serenity. However, there were one or two things said.

Regarding I-net rumors about why he and Ron Glass were not immediately associated with the movie, he admitted that it was all his fault because of all the other projects he's involved in. He really hemmed and hawed about this one and you could tell he felt a wee bit uncomfortable answering. But he is definately in the movie, so all is good.

Like everyone else, he had a first day on the set story. He said that he was on set the first day although he wasn't filming. He was standing behind the monitor as Sean and Summer were filming a scene and his first thought was, "I haven't seen this episode before. Oh, that's right, dummy. We're filming a movie now."
